Justina Bobal from Bodega De Moya in the D.O. Valencia is vinified from the Spanish Bobal grape variety in combination with Syrah. This red wine is a tribute to his youngest daughter Justina.
This creates a full-bodied, fruity cuvée, which is presented in the glass in a deep dark ruby red. The rich aroma in the nose ranges from ripe red fruits, to prunes and raisins to dried figs, walnuts and vanilla, the more this wine unfolds its bouquet. On the palate, this Spanish wine comes full-bodied and fresh, the ripe fruit notes and hints of roasted aromas combine with the well-integrated tannins to create a long, soft finish.
Vinification of De Moya Justina Bobal
This Spanish red wine is a cuvée of 90% Bobal and 10% Syrah of the estate's vines of Bodega De Moya in the mountains behind Valencia, not far from the Spanish Mediterranean coast. The grapes on the 40-hectare vineyard are grown in a yield-reduced manner and selectively hand-picked. After the temperature-controlled mash fermentation, Justina Bobal is aged for another 4 months in American and French oak barrels before this wine is pulled onto the bottle.
Food pairings for Justina Bobal from Bodega de Moya
This tasty, fruity Spanish red wine is a perfect accompaniment to pasta with meat sauces, lasagna, poultry, meat with sauces and grilled meats. Also drunk solo, this dry red wine is a delight.
